FORT WORTH, Texas — BNSF Railway aims to take over Montana Rail Link operations on Jan. 1, 2024. Federal regulators in March approved the early termination of Montana Rail Link’s lease of the former Northern Pacific main line between Jones Junction, Mont., and Sandpoint, Idaho.
